SI5338C-B08941-GM

SI5338C-B08941-GM

Overview

Category

SI5338C-B08941-GM belongs to the category of integrated circuits.

Use

It is commonly used in electronic devices for clock generation and distribution.

Characteristics

  • High precision and stability
  • Low jitter
  • Wide frequency range
  • Programmable output frequencies
  • Multiple outputs

Package

SI5338C-B08941-GM is available in a compact surface mount package.

Essence

The essence of SI5338C-B08941-GM lies in its ability to generate and distribute accurate clock signals within electronic systems.

Packaging/Quantity

This product is typically packaged in reels or trays, with varying quantities depending on customer requirements.

Specifications and Parameters

  • Input voltage: 3.3V
  • Output frequency range: 1MHz to 1.5GHz
  • Number of outputs: 8
  • Output types: LVCMOS, LVDS, HCSL
  • Operating temperature range: -40°C to +85°C

Functional Characteristics

SI5338C-B08941-GM offers the following functional characteristics:

  • Clock signal generation
  • Frequency multiplication/division
  • Phase-locked loop (PLL) operation
  • Output enable/disable control
  • Spread spectrum modulation

Applicable Range of Products

SI5338C-B08941-GM is suitable for use in various electronic devices that require precise clock signals, such as communication equipment, data storage systems, and industrial automation devices.

Working Principles

SI5338C-B08941-GM utilizes PLL technology to generate clock signals based on an input reference frequency. It then distributes these signals to the desired outputs with programmable frequencies and output types.

Detailed Application Field Plans

  • Communication equipment: Provides accurate clock signals for data transmission and synchronization.
  • Data storage systems: Ensures precise timing for read/write operations and data integrity.
  • Industrial automation devices: Synchronizes various components and processes in automated systems.

5 Common Technical Questions and Answers

  1. Q: What is the maximum output frequency of SI5338C-B08941-GM? A: The maximum output frequency is 1.5GHz.

  2. Q: Can I disable specific outputs on SI5338C-B08941-GM? A: Yes, individual outputs can be enabled or disabled through control registers.

  3. Q: Does SI5338C-B08941-GM support spread spectrum modulation? A: Yes, it supports spread spectrum modulation for reduced electromagnetic interference (EMI).

  4. Q: What is the operating voltage range for SI5338C-B08941-GM? A: It operates with a 3.3V power supply.

  5. Q: Is there a software tool available for configuring SI5338C-B08941-GM? A: Yes, Silicon Labs provides a software tool called ClockBuilder Pro for easy configuration and setup.
